Thank you for the comments! I have looked around at soundfonts & have yet to hear any I like. I don't know if I could use them with my Cubase LE4 anyway. I'm afraid hiring a 40 piece orchestra is a bit past my price range. Did I record real instruments? If you consider a Korg TR-Rack synth rack module playing back samples a real instrument, then yes......but most people would say playing back samples is not "real".

Edit: It is probably significant that I use an iMac. From what I read, the sondfont players for a Mac are always, or typically only mono (1 output).
